Adjective [English]

Forms: more stablike [comparative], most stablike [superlative]
Etymology: stab + -like Etymology templates: {{suf|en|stab|like}} stab + -like Head templates: {{en-adj}} stablike (comparative more stablike, superlative most stablike)
  1. Resembling or characteristic of a stab.
